[論文レビュー] The AliEn system, status and perspectives
本論文では、オープンソースコンポONENTとWebサービス規格に基づいて構築された生産用グリッドコンピューティングシステム、AliEnを提示する。このシステムは、4大陸にまたがる30か所以上のサイトで、分散型モンテカルロデータシミュレーション、再構築、解析を可能にしている。高エネルギー物理学ワークロードに特化したスケーラブルで相互運用可能なインfra構造を実証し、拡張性と新規グリッド規格への整合性に重点を置いている。
AliEn is a production environment that implements several components of the Grid paradigm needed to simulate, reconstruct and analyse HEP data in a distributed way. The system is built around Open Source components, uses the Web Services model and standard network protocols to implement the computing platform that is currently being used to produce and analyse Monte Carlo data at over 30 sites on four continents. The aim of this paper is to present the current AliEn architecture and outline its future developments in the light of emerging standards.
研究の動機と目的
- 高エネルギー物理学(HEP)データ処理に特化した生産運用に耐えるグリッドインfraの設計および展開を目的とする。
- 異種の、地理的に分散されたコンピューティングサイト間で、モンテカルロシミュレーション、再構築、解析ワークロードをシームレスに分散できる仕組みを提供することを目的とする。
- オープンソースソフトウェアと標準のWebサービスプロトコルを活用することで、相互運用性と拡張性を確保することを目的とする。
- システムを進化するグリッド規格と整合させ、長期的な保守性とスケーラビリティを確保することを目的とする。
- 30か所以上の運用サイトをサポートする信頼性が高く、生産用途に耐える大規模HEPコンピューティングプラットフォームを提供することを目的とする。
提案手法
- 透明性、拡張性、コミュニティ支援を確保するため、オープンソースコンポONENTを基盤にAliEnをアーキテクチャ設計する。
- 標準化された通信およびサービスディスcoveryを実現するため、Webサービスベースのミドルウェアスタックを実装する。
- 多様なコンピューティング環境間での互換性と相互運用性を確保するため、標準ネットワークプロトコルを採用する。
- 複数のサイトにまたがるジョブ送信、データ転送、モニタリングを管理するための分散型ワークフロー・エンジンを設計する。
- 大規模展開における信頼性を確保するため、ジョブスケジューリングおよびデータレプリケーションにフォールトトレランス機構を統合する。
- 標準化されたグリッドサービスインタフェースを用いて、4大陸にまたがる30か所以上のサイトで動的リソースディスカバリおよびロードバランスを実現する。
実験結果
リサーチクエスチョン
- RQ1オープンソースコンポONENTと標準Webサービスプロトコルを用いて、スケーラブルで生産運用に耐えるグリッドインfraをどのように構築できるか?
- RQ2異種の、世界的に分散されたサイト間で、信頼性があり分散処理可能なHEPモンテカルロデータ処理を実現するためのアーキテクチャパターンは何か?
- RQ3進化するグリッド規格と整合させつつ、大規模グリッドシステムにおける相互運用性と拡張性をどのように達成できるか?
- RQ4マルチサイトのHEPコンピューティング環境において、フォールトトレランスと効率的なワークロード配分を保証するメカニズムは何か?
- RQ5将来の規格進化に対応できる柔軟性を維持しつつ、現実のHEPワークロードをサポートできるようにシステムをどのように設計できるか?
主な発見
- AliEnは、4大陸にまたがる30か所以上のコンピューティングサイトで、モンテカルロデータの生産レベルのシミュレーション、再構築、解析を成功裏にサポートしている。
- システムは完全に運用可能であり、生産環境に導入されており、HEPワークロードにおける信頼性とスケーラビリティを実証している。
- オープンソースコンポONENTと標準Webサービスプロトコルに依存することで、高い相互運用性を達成し、ベンダーロックインを回避している。
- アーキテクチャは、進化するグリッド規格に合わせて進化可能に設計されており、長期的な保守性と拡張性を確保している。
- 標準化されたサービスインタフェースを用いることで、地理的に分散したリソース間での効率的なジョブ配分とデータ管理が可能になっている。
- Webサービスおよび標準ネットワークプロトコルの使用により、既存のHEPコンピューティングインfraやツールとのシームレスな統合が実現している。
より良い研究を、今すぐ始めましょう
論文設計から論文執筆まで、研究時間を劇的に削減しましょう。
クレジットカード登録不要
このレビューはAIが作成し、人間の編集者が確認しました。